
British Centre for Black People Justice





Advocating for Equality and Celebrating Achievements.
An innovative project devoted to promoting the rights of Black British people is the British Centre for Black People Justice.
As a group dedicated to empowerment, justice, and acknowledgment, it celebrates the outstanding achievements of Black people in the UK and acts as a crucial voice in resolving structural inequalities.
Revealing Rights Violations
The British Centre for Black People Justice’s primary goal is to identify and combat any violations of the rights of Black British citizens. The effort aims to draw attention to instances of racial profiling, police brutality, discrimination, and institutional biases through activism, research, and legal assistance. By drawing attention to these inequities, the center works to strengthen the enforcement of current laws and modify policies that safeguard the liberties and rights of Black communities.
Encouraging Black Achievements and Excellence
The center is committed to honoring the accomplishments of Black British residents in a variety of disciplines in addition to correcting injustices. Black people have made important achievements that should be acknowledged in a variety of fields, including politics, science, business, and the arts and culture. By sharing these success stories via publications, award ceremonies, and community gatherings, the campaign builds pride and motivates next generations.
Community Involvement and Advocacy
Community interaction is a fundamental component of the center’s operations. It builds a network of support for Black communities by collaborating with grassroots groups, academic institutions, and legislators. Its efforts to provide people with the information and abilities necessary to successfully handle societal difficulties include workshops, mentorship programs, and leadership training.
Legal and Social Support
The center offers legal aid to individuals who are subjected to racial discrimination and unfair treatment in order to guarantee that Black British residents obtain the justice they are entitled to. It provides vital assistance to individuals pursuing justice, whether through advice services, direct legal aid, or collaborations with legal professionals.
